[Courtesy]Eight of the 13 Seventh Day Adventists (SDA) students from Kabianga High School who were suspended for refusing to sit exams on Sabbath day have scored university entry grades. The recently released Kenya Certificate of Secondary Examination (KCSE) results show that the lowest in the group scored a C minus.
